The Manhattan High-Rise Crisis: A Structural Nightmare
A construction site in the heart of Manhattan became the center of a dramatic scene as two support beams buckled, causing a chain reaction of evacuations and street closures. This incident, which occurred on the 21st floor of a 37-story building, raises questions about structural integrity and emergency response in urban environments.
The Incident Unfolds
The morning of July 7th, 2026, started with a bang, quite literally, as bricks began to fall from the high-rise. The FDNY and NYPD's swift response to the 911 calls highlights the importance of emergency services in urban settings.
Upon arrival, the authorities were faced with a construction worker's eyewitness account of the columns starting to collapse.
